About this listen
As featured on BBC Radio across the UK.
Discover the simple, transformative joy of knitting — and how it can bring calm, colour and connection into your everyday life.
Knitting Happiness is a warm, poetic and deeply companionable guide to wellbeing through the gentle art of knitting. Blending mindful practice with heartfelt storytelling, it explores how yarn, rhythm and the act of making can soothe the mind, lift the spirit and help us rediscover beauty in the ordinary.
With a voice as comforting as a cup of tea by the fire, the author, Tony Malone invites you to slow down, breathe and begin again. Each chapter weaves together reflections on creativity, mindfulness, community and the South Wales landscape, alongside real stories from knitting circles, yarn festivals and unexpected friendships formed on crowded trains.
Whether you are a lifelong knitter or a complete beginner, this book will help you:
Find calm in simple, repetitive stitches and reconnect with your breath
Use knitting as mindfulness, easing stress and boosting emotional wellbeing
Create beauty from everyday inspiration, from hedgerows to colour palettes
Understand the long heritage of wool and craft, and your place within it
Discover the joy of giving handmade gifts with compassion and confidence
Build community, online and in person, through shared creativity
Let go of perfection and find meaning in the practice, not just the outcome.
Along the way you’ll meet knitters of all ages, from South Wales craft groups to young people in recovery programmes, and encounter the quiet resilience of those who find hope in the simple act of making.
Knitting Happiness isn’t a pattern book, though it contains a few simple projects. It is a companion for the soul — a celebration of craft as philosophy, patience and joy.
If you’ve ever needed a reason to slow down, pick up your needles and breathe, this book will offer you one: happiness, like wool, is something we make with our own hands.
